Rick Noriega Releases His Military Records: February 27th, 2008
Two weeks ago, Rick Noriega rejected a demand by John Cornyn's surrogates that he turn over his military records to Republican Party operatives. We're not going to give Rick's records to Karl Rove or to Mr. Cornyn's Republican hatchet men: Instead, we're releasing them to all Texans today.
Texans want straight shooters. Like so many Texans, Rick is proud and honored to have had the opportunity to serve, and he welcomes honest scrutiny of his record.
After reviewing his military records, John Cornyn and all Texans will learn the truth: Rick Noriega served for 27 years, including service in Afghanistan, as "Operation Jumpstart" Laredo sector commander on the Texas-Mexico border and as incident commander of the George R. Brown Convention Center refuge during Hurricane Katrina.
